This log home is located in northern Minnesota near Ely where wet summers provide the perfect condition for rot. The fact that the home is situated on Lake Vermillion means that it is exposed to some serious weather conditions and this gable wall has to withstand the brunt of this.  

One "classic" problem is evident here - water from rain has splashed up onto the bottom-most logs and the continued exposure to moisture set the stage for rot. 

 

 

 

 

 

We use dried cedar for our replacement logs. Because of its inherent resistance to rot, we provide a guarantee against future rot on logs that we replace. Check out our warranty!
